Wigan Athletic midfielder James McCarthy has hailed matchwinner Ben Watson after Saturday's win at Tottenham.
McCarthy acknowledges Roberto Martinez will have a tough decision on his hands if James McArthur is fit for next weekend's visit of West Brom.
"Ben was brilliant, stepping in for James (McArthur)," McCarthy told the Wigan Observer.
"He was spreading the ball around really well and keeping the tempo of the game at the level, which we wanted. Obviously he came up with the winning goal which was great for him and he really deserved it.
"I'm delighted he did so well - he's a confident player and that was there for everyone to see."
